Palace of the Grand Masters:
A commanding fortress and symbol of Rhodes’ medieval grandeur, this is the perfect first stop. You’ll admire its impressive architecture and learn about its historical significance from your guide. As one reviewer noted, “Nikos, the guide, was very patient and shared great insights,” making this a memorable start.
Medieval Street of the Knights:
This iconic street is lined with medieval buildings and hosts some of the most atmospheric spots. Riding here on a Segway adds a playful element, and guides often stop for photos—many of which they offer to take for you.
The Church of the Virgin of the Burgh & Medieval Moat:
Your guide will point out these fascinating structures, blending history and architecture. One reviewer called the moat experience “a unique ride through the fortifications,” highlighting how special this perspective is.
Rhodes’ Modern Seaside & Windmills:
After exploring the historic core, the tour transitions to the city’s modern waterfront. Here, you’ll feel the sea breeze, passing by windmills and the Lighthouse of Saint Nicholas at Mandraki Harbor. These stops provide excellent photo opportunities, especially with the guides happily snapping pictures, which reviewers greatly appreciated.

Included:
– A Segway I2 with helmet
– Orientation and full safety briefing
– Professional guides who are attentive to safety and comfort
– Photos taken during the tour, sent at no extra charge
Not Included:
– Hotel pickup and drop-off—so you’ll need to arrive at the meeting point.
– No mention of additional costs, making this straightforward in terms of pricing.
Group Size & Duration:
Limited to 4-6 participants, which ensures a personalized experience. The 2-hour duration is ideal for covering the key sights without fatigue or rushing, though some might wish for a longer experience.
Price & Value:
At $73 per person, this Segway tour offers good value, considering the small group size, guided insights, and photo services. It’s a fun, active way to explore the historic heart of Rhodes without the tiring uphill walks often needed in cobbled streets.

Is this tour suitable for beginners?
Yes, guides provide a full orientation and safety briefing to ensure everyone feels confident, even if you’ve never ridden a Segway before.
How long does the tour last?
It lasts approximately 2 hours, covering significant sights along the way at a comfortable pace.
Do I need to bring anything?
Comfortable shoes and sunscreen are recommended. Avoid high heels or large bags, as they’re not suitable for riding Segways.
Are there group size limits?
Yes, the tour is limited to small groups of up to 4 participants, ensuring a more personalized experience.
Is it safe?
Absolutely. The guides emphasize safety, give thorough instructions, and ride at a relaxed pace suitable for all skill levels.
What sights will I see?
You’ll see Rhodes’ main medieval sites, including the Palace of the Grand Master, the Street of the Knights, the Medieval Moat, and the lighthouse at Mandraki harbor.
Can I get photos during the tour?
Yes, guides will take photos of you throughout the ride and send them afterward free of charge.
Is hotel pickup included?
No, you’ll need to meet at the designated starting point on Ippodamou Street.
Are there any restrictions?
Yes, this activity is not suitable for pregnant women, those with mobility impairments, or people over 264 lbs (120 kg).
